JK Tyre’s Indian Racing Festival roars to life in Nagaland’s Kohima

JK Tyre, in collaboration with the Nagaland Adventure & Motor Sports Association (NAMSA), brought motorsport excitement to the heart of Nagaland with the grand opening of the Indian Racing Festival at the 4th NAP Battalion Ground, Thizama. Marking the start of NAMSA’s 25th anniversary celebrations, the event drew a massive crowd, offering a spectacular fusion of high-speed entertainment and regional pride.

The event featured, for the first time in Kohima, jaw-dropping displays of Formula 4 and Wolf cars, dazzling fans with their power and precision. Young karting prodigies, some as young as nine, stunned the audience alongside seasoned rally champions. Enthusiasts were also treated to gravity-defying stunts by Superbikes and precision drifting by Lexus and BMW machines, all performed on JK Tyre’s high-performance Levitas Ultra tyres.

In Kohima , the event brought a fresh wave of economic and cultural vibrancy. Local businesses reported a surge in footfall and sales, with market vendors and eateries benefitting from the motorsport buzz. The event also spotlighted Kohima as an emerging destination for national events, drawing attention from beyond the region. Next stop for the Indian Racing Festival: Aizawl on April 16.
